SMS marketing is a powerful tool for businesses of all sizes. It can be used to reach a large audience, build relationships with customers, and drive sales. However, it’s important to comply with data protection regulations when using SMS marketing.In the European Union, the General Data Protection Regulation (GDPR) sets strict rules for how businesses can collect, use, and share personal data. If you’re sending SMS messages to people in the EU, you need to make sure you’re GDPR compliant.

Here Are Some Key Steps You Can Take

Get explicit consent. Before you can send SMS messages to people, you need to get their explicit consent. This means they need to actively opt in to receiving your messages. You can’t just Clipping Path add people to your SMS list without their permission.Be transparent about how you’ll use their data. When you get someone’s consent to send them SMS messages, you need to be transparent about how you’ll use their data. This includes telling them what kind of messages they can expect to receive and how often you’ll send them.
Give people an easy way to opt out.

Keep their data secure. You need to take steps to keep the personal data of your SMS subscribers secure. This includes using strong passwords and encryption to protect their data.Delete their Bold Data when they ask. If someone asks you to delete their data, you need to do so promptly.By following these steps, you can ensure that you’re complying with data protection regulations in SMS marketing. This will help you avoid fines and penalties, and it will build trust with your customers.
